@ConfigurationProperties(value="spring.cloud.config.server.vault") public class VaultEnvironmentRepository extends Object implements EnvironmentRepository, org.springframework.core.Ordered
Modifier and Type | Field and Description |
---|---|
static String |
VAULT_TOKEN |
Constructor and Description |
---|
VaultEnvironmentRepository(javax.servlet.http.HttpServletRequest request,
EnvironmentWatch watch,
org.springframework.web.client.RestTemplate rest) |
Modifier and Type | Method and Description |
---|---|
Environment |
findOne(String application,
String profile,
String label) |
int |
getOrder() |
void |
setBackend(String backend) |
void |
setDefaultKey(String defaultKey) |
void |
setHost(String host) |
void |
setOrder(int order) |
void |
setPort(int port) |
void |
setProfileSeparator(String profileSeparator) |
void |
setScheme(String scheme) |
public static final String VAULT_TOKEN
public VaultEnvironmentRepository(javax.servlet.http.HttpServletRequest request, EnvironmentWatch watch, org.springframework.web.client.RestTemplate rest)
public Environment findOne(String application, String profile, String label)
findOne
in interface EnvironmentRepository
public void setHost(String host)
public void setPort(int port)
public void setScheme(String scheme)
public void setBackend(String backend)
public void setDefaultKey(String defaultKey)
public void setProfileSeparator(String profileSeparator)
public void setOrder(int order)
public int getOrder()
getOrder
in interface org.springframework.core.Ordered
Copyright © 2017 Pivotal Software, Inc.. All rights reserved.